diff --git a/.github/workflows/publish-alpha.yml b/.github/workflows/publish-alpha.yml index d6bbd769..16fac6b1 100644 --- a/.github/workflows/publish-alpha.yml +++ b/.github/workflows/publish-alpha.yml @@ -2,10 +2,8 @@ name: "(▶) Publish Alpha Version" on: workflow_dispatch: - branches: - FR-13901-rule-based-entitlementss jobs: - createReleasePullRequest: + createAlphaVersion: runs-on: ubuntu-latest container: cypress/browsers:node12.13.0-chrome80-ff74 steps: diff --git a/CHANGELOG.md b/CHANGELOG.md index c7db060d..3a275844 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,5 +1,16 @@ # Change Log +## [3.0.6](https://github.com/frontegg/frontegg-vue/compare/v3.0.5...v3.0.6) (2023-10-24) + +- FR-13772 - Fixed issue on edit user roles modal - at least 1 role is required +- FR-13808 - Support Login with SMS +- FR-13786 - Support tab per tenant + + +### VueJS Wrapper 3.0.6: +- FR-12821 - Rule Based Entitlements - preparation for upgrading rest-api +# Change Log + ## [3.0.5](https://github.com/frontegg/frontegg-vue/compare/v3.0.4...v3.0.5) (2023-10-11) - FR-13798 - Added support for login with SMS diff --git a/lerna.json b/lerna.json index 6adb772d..aee4b744 100755 --- a/lerna.json +++ b/lerna.json @@ -2,7 +2,7 @@ "packages": [ "packages/*" ], - "version": "3.0.5", + "version": "3.0.6", "npmClient": "yarn", "useWorkspaces": true, "publishConfig": { diff --git a/packages/demo-saas/package.json b/packages/demo-saas/package.json index 9b41e565..c1481c05 100644 --- a/packages/demo-saas/package.json +++ b/packages/demo-saas/package.json @@ -1,6 +1,6 @@ { "name": "vue-demo-saas", - "version": "3.0.5", + "version": "3.0.6", "private": true, "scripts": { "serve": "vue-cli-service serve", @@ -8,7 +8,7 @@ "lint": "vue-cli-service lint" }, "dependencies": { - "@frontegg/vue": "^3.0.5", + "@frontegg/vue": "^3.0.6", "vue": "^2.6.11", "vue-router": "^3.2.0" }, diff --git a/packages/example/package.json b/packages/example/package.json index 48b51ae4..03244346 100644 --- a/packages/example/package.json +++ b/packages/example/package.json @@ -1,6 +1,6 @@ { "name": "example-v3", - "version": "3.0.5", + "version": "3.0.6", "private": true, "scripts": { "serve": "vue-cli-service serve", diff --git a/packages/nuxt/package.json b/packages/nuxt/package.json index 7062e6f9..939dbc4c 100644 --- a/packages/nuxt/package.json +++ b/packages/nuxt/package.json @@ -1,6 +1,6 @@ { "name": "@frontegg/nuxt", - "version": "3.0.5", + "version": "3.0.6", "description": "", "main": "lib/module.js", "types": "types/index.d.ts", @@ -8,6 +8,6 @@ "lib" ], "dependencies": { - "@frontegg/vue": "^3.0.5" + "@frontegg/vue": "^3.0.6" } } diff --git a/packages/sanity-check/package.json b/packages/sanity-check/package.json index f1fc3895..82ef142c 100644 --- a/packages/sanity-check/package.json +++ b/packages/sanity-check/package.json @@ -1,7 +1,7 @@ { "name": "frontegg-angular-sanity-check", "private": true, - "version": "3.0.5", + "version": "3.0.6", "scripts": { "build": "docker-compose build test", "build:dev": "docker-compose build test --no-cache", diff --git a/packages/vue/package.json b/packages/vue/package.json index 5d9313c9..c57d8b36 100644 --- a/packages/vue/package.json +++ b/packages/vue/package.json @@ -1,6 +1,6 @@ { "name": "@frontegg/vue", - "version": "3.0.5", + "version": "3.0.6", "description": "", "main": "dist/index.ssr.js", "browser": "dist/index.js", @@ -22,7 +22,7 @@ "build:unpkg": "cross-env NODE_ENV=production rollup --config rollup.config.js --format iife" }, "dependencies": { - "@frontegg/js": "6.146.0", + "@frontegg/js": "6.149.0", "get-value": "^3.0.1", "set-value": "^4.0.1" }, diff --git a/packages/vue/src/sdkVersion.ts b/packages/vue/src/sdkVersion.ts index 907498d7..18a506bf 100644 --- a/packages/vue/src/sdkVersion.ts +++ b/packages/vue/src/sdkVersion.ts @@ -1 +1 @@ -export default { version: '3.0.5' }; +export default { version: '3.0.6' }; diff --git a/yarn.lock b/yarn.lock index cae4316d..65cb1f97 100644 --- a/yarn.lock +++ b/yarn.lock @@ -1844,40 +1844,46 @@ unique-filename "^1.1.1" which "^1.3.1" -"@frontegg/js@6.146.0": - version "6.146.0" - resolved "https://registry.yarnpkg.com/@frontegg/js/-/js-6.146.0.tgz#49ed4e3b6d7e943a6db0bd325759a63d52233ba1" - integrity sha512-p85yWiugMWqrbC7xFtUN67BAkJpeXxTXRuAmnWV9mA3e4PYuCq0AEp92vVJNLMrVoKAzZt0M5boLpW7GN+t59A== +"@frontegg/entitlements-javascript-commons@1.0.0-alpha.13": + version "1.0.0-alpha.13" + resolved "https://registry.yarnpkg.com/@frontegg/entitlements-javascript-commons/-/entitlements-javascript-commons-1.0.0-alpha.13.tgz#25e4be55cd4375192897614a6b5b3a8319ed6e66" + integrity sha512-EJl1YXL9zETlpUdaWexHQZ9nFjdm8UdWFHnp6ZPcCp2nxdjyEvgU3fOAWNyXHzPOa/5e0P6/MjhrZMM/b7dp8g== + +"@frontegg/js@6.149.0": + version "6.149.0" + resolved "https://registry.yarnpkg.com/@frontegg/js/-/js-6.149.0.tgz#aa1597248ff6af5ad8babbafd417b59ab86ee700" + integrity sha512-ubZd/eW9gqF4BGONp3QS+nTnsrVVGBUr6NaEBoRTL9HZJVFZlq3svezsmug738Me6kuwaks8lqikK35nUITFpA== dependencies: "@babel/runtime" "^7.18.6" - "@frontegg/types" "6.146.0" + "@frontegg/types" "6.149.0" -"@frontegg/redux-store@6.146.0": - version "6.146.0" - resolved "https://registry.yarnpkg.com/@frontegg/redux-store/-/redux-store-6.146.0.tgz#a99b7e3df24cdba34aa44ed75914bde17fe8ea7d" - integrity sha512-MhpSrUXJWetTLpJCXOXFe/d/WRkz81aa01ngdpBilvdIZCbrG9Gv3XGFHygQoOkItyUqrr9tgNc6AlKi5uQNPw== +"@frontegg/redux-store@6.149.0": + version "6.149.0" + resolved "https://registry.yarnpkg.com/@frontegg/redux-store/-/redux-store-6.149.0.tgz#45ad0f6762f24494b2cba111aaf4f4336e78d538" + integrity sha512-pc/3QPXI2uLOxniYbUzE9cPd0bM+vO7VcGfSTLWrEVAiUrd0AabS6zcdjl0pqn4igU8r7LIgSBRRrcj4Gu4rwA== dependencies: "@babel/runtime" "^7.18.6" - "@frontegg/rest-api" "3.1.28" + "@frontegg/rest-api" "3.1.39" "@reduxjs/toolkit" "1.8.5" fast-deep-equal "3.1.3" redux-saga "^1.2.1" uuid "^8.3.2" -"@frontegg/rest-api@3.1.28": - version "3.1.28" - resolved "https://registry.yarnpkg.com/@frontegg/rest-api/-/rest-api-3.1.28.tgz#cd129db44866135d342c3f71f6e2c20fe1d6228d" - integrity sha512-L302tzOcN0qYgzPxoIxsjO86YDHSyjl0q+s30E2fOuRfnyCgLnU/YWOnHxwtX15yd4msy1NMFansWtdWp+6jGQ== +"@frontegg/rest-api@3.1.39": + version "3.1.39" + resolved "https://registry.yarnpkg.com/@frontegg/rest-api/-/rest-api-3.1.39.tgz#1867fb18bf9489ee543c7f8dc920bd7de5c18337" + integrity sha512-s8XW+ILMXPvKFdMRiOHAOfr+Kp7dnBhZ8j7n2wXhheQe1BpdJ19mD6MS2Fx/6D74Zz24ZNpjWQAhbA0MmzQ+CA== dependencies: "@babel/runtime" "^7.17.2" + "@frontegg/entitlements-javascript-commons" "1.0.0-alpha.13" -"@frontegg/types@6.146.0": - version "6.146.0" - resolved "https://registry.yarnpkg.com/@frontegg/types/-/types-6.146.0.tgz#c5e8f324986f5c76d040c87e0d462b60a84cf251" - integrity sha512-cnAv6mPjmTM8+TZnY8BMWXGvwY5OLlRTJsUZy6EiPUGLJtmHGzoMRCMAr2+Iavfq2haK1s86QsB45QHprt0Nvg== +"@frontegg/types@6.149.0": + version "6.149.0" + resolved "https://registry.yarnpkg.com/@frontegg/types/-/types-6.149.0.tgz#af735489d2182a292842ebac74889189001696c9" + integrity sha512-kBGdV8Cm80mvnILHF2WcDMNSEjC1BASrWWkFCnqgNcLrPEzqGrWm0d7V5wlwE4NmUcl0en1QuqoRZUKIprdlcQ== dependencies: "@babel/runtime" "^7.18.6" - "@frontegg/redux-store" "6.146.0" + "@frontegg/redux-store" "6.149.0" csstype "^3.0.9" deepmerge "^4.2.2"